* Changed my name
* More generic JSON data
* Improved translations
* Added Spanish translations
* Update event_geo_json to 0.3.0
* Added Spanish translations
* Improved translations
* More generic JSON data
* Changed my name
---------
Co-authored-by: surrim <root@surrim.org>
* Update serendipity_event_custom_permalinks.php
changes necessary to PHP8.2. there was an undeclared const variable. changed it to string-value
* Update ChangeLog
changed version to 1.17.1 and added information to changelog file
* Update serendipity_event_custom_permalinks.php
increased version
is_countable() would demand PHP >= 7.3.0 as of which it is available.
See https://www.php.net/manual/en/function.is-countable.php
Use a polyfill for PHP < 7.3.0
Loading serendipity_admin.php with $serendipity['production'] = false
yielded a red alert box:
The Serendipity JavaScript-library could not be loaded. This can happen
due to PHP or Plugin errors, or even a malformed browser cache. To check
the exact error please open
https://.../index.php?/plugin/admin/serendipity_editor.js manually in
your browser and check for error messages.
Where at the end of that file could be found:
== ERROR-REPORT (BETA/ALPHA-BUILDS) ==
<p><b>Warning:</b> count(): Parameter must be an array or an object that
implements Countable in
plugins/serendipity_event_linktrimmer/serendipity_event_linktrimmer.php
on line 323.</p>
Undefined language constants TOP_REFERRER and TOP_EXITS lead to
uncaught error, apparently assumed to be available via
serendipity_plugin_entrylinks.
Create and use proper PLUGIN_EVENT_STATISTICS_TOP_REFERRER and
PLUGIN_EVENT_STATISTICS_TOP_EXITS constants.
Add missing TOP_EXITS and SHOWS_TOP_EXIT string definitions that
lead to a blank serendipity_admin.php page under PHP 8.
See https://board.s9y.org/viewtopic.php?t=25730
Also add the IN_serendipity check, and ChangeLog.
Upgrade bundled markdown lib `michelf/php-markdown` to version 1.9.1 that enables PHP 8 compatibility. Also dump support for EOL PHP versions in serendipity_event_markdown, because the new version of the bundled markdown lib raises the required PHP version to PHP >=7.4.
* Fix typo, cond instead of ccond, avoids undefined var error
* Avoid missing array indexes, array_map will remove indexes and this causes undefined index warnings, array_values fixes this
* raise version for freetag plugin